James McFadden always had that in his locker. But the power, elevation and trajectory that took the ball past French keeper Mickael Landreau?That came from hard graft, practice and dedication.After all, 10 years before the most memorable night of his life in Paris, a young Faddy could barely lift a shot off the ground.The strike that sealed victory for Scotland in the Parc des Princes engraved his name into Scottish football folklore.Iconic status among the Tartan Army was secured.But anyone who thinks moments like that just came naturally to the last real maverick we had in our national team should think again.They don’t know the hours he put in on concrete ground and red ash pitches.
